Understanding the Trade-offs
Thermal Conductivity vs. Durability
While stainless steel is significantly more durable than brass, it has lower thermal conductivity. This means the 3D printer's heating block must be calibrated correctly to ensure the filament reaches the proper extrusion temperature consistently.
Initial Investment vs. Lifecycle Value
The upfront cost of high-strength stainless steel nozzles is higher than standard components. However, for B2B resellers, this is offset by the reduced failure rate and the significantly longer lifespan of the hardware during high-volume production.
Specificity of Use Cases
High-strength nozzles are a specialized solution; using them for low-temperature or non-abrasive materials may not yield a noticeable ROI. Their value is unlocked specifically when manufacturing durable agricultural equipment that demands long-term reliability.

Summary Table:
| Feature | High-Strength Stainless Steel Nozzle | Standard Brass Nozzle |
|---|---|---|
| Wear Resistance | Excellent (abrasion resistant) | Low (wears quickly) |
| Thermal Stability | High (stable at PETG temps) | Moderate |
| Print Cycle Capability | 100+ Hours (Continuous) | Short Cycles Only |
| Dimensional Drift | Negligible | Significant Over Time |
| Best Use Case | Durable Agricultural Gear | Prototyping/Low Temp |
